How much do help desk assistant j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 15, 2026, the average hourly pay for help desk assistant in Springfield, MA is $20.29,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.07 and $22.45 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a help desk assistant?

To thrive as a Help Desk Assistant, you need foundational knowledge of computer systems, troubleshooting skills, and typically a relevant IT certification or associate degree. Familiarity with ticketing systems like Zendesk, remote desktop tools, and common operating systems is crucial. Strong communication, patience, and problem-solving abilities help you effectively assist users and manage stressful situations. These skills ensure that technical issues are resolved efficiently, leading to higher user satisfaction and smooth organizational operations.

What is a help desk assistant?

A help desk assistant specializes in providing users of technology with support and services. Your main duties are to address all customer or user issues, along with common technological problems. You monitor the help desk email, inbox and answer questions over the phone, and work with customers in person. If there are persistent problems, you fill out reports to pass along to your supervisor or manager. Qualifications for this job include career experience in IT support, analytical problem-solving skills, and excellent verbal and written communication abilities.

What are some of the most common challenges help desk assistants face when supporting users, and how can these be effectively managed?

Help Desk Assistants often encounter challenges such as managing high volumes of support requests, troubleshooting diverse technical issues, and communicating complex solutions to users with varying technical knowledge. To effectively handle these situations, it's important to prioritize tasks, use ticketing systems efficiently, and practice clear, empathetic communication. Continuous learning about new technologies and collaboration with more experienced team members can also help resolve issues more efficiently and improve user satisfaction.

What is the difference between Help Desk Assistant vs Technical Support Specialist?

AspectHelp Desk AssistantTechnical Support Specialist
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; certifications like CompTIA A+Similar certifications; often more technical certifications
Work EnvironmentHelp desk, call centers, IT support teamsIT departments, customer support, remote troubleshooting
Employer & IndustryBusinesses, government agencies, educational institutionsSimilar industries, often more technical roles
Common Search & ComparisonAssisting users with basic IT issuesResolving more complex technical problems

The Help Desk Assistant typically handles basic user support and troubleshooting, often working in help desk environments. In contrast, a Technical Support Specialist deals with more complex technical issues, requiring deeper technical knowledge. Both roles share similar credentials and work environments, but the Technical Support Specialist usually requires more advanced skills and certifications.
